Golang file sha256
WebApr 4, 2024 · Hash implementations in the standard library (e.g. hash/crc32 and crypto/sha256) implement the encoding.BinaryMarshaler and … WebGolang SHA256 checksum of file Raw sha256file.go package main import ( "crypto/sha256" "fmt" "io" "log" "os" ) func main () { f, err := os.Open ("file.txt") if err != nil …
Golang file sha256
Did you know?
WebThe blocksize of SHA256 and SHA224 in bytes. const BlockSize = 64. The size of a SHA256 checksum in bytes. const Size = 32. The size of a SHA224 checksum in bytes. … WebFile name Kind OS Arch Size SHA256 Checksum; go1.20.src.tar.gz: Source: 25MB: 3a29ff0421beaf6329292b8a46311c9fbf06c800077ceddef5fb7f8d5b1ace33: go1.20.darwin-amd64.tar.gz
Web[Warning] You need to set APP_SECRET before running! [Warning] You need to set APP_ENCRYPT_KEY before running! [Warning] You need to set APP_VERIFICATION_TOKEN before running! [Warning] You need to set BOT_NAME before running! [Warning] You need to set OPENAI_KEY before running! [Success] … WebApr 4, 2024 · Package sha256 implements the SHA224 and SHA256 hash algorithms as defined in FIPS 180-4. Index ¶ Constants; func New() hash.Hash; func New224() …
WebJul 23, 2024 · Golang:加密解密算法 在项目开发过程中,当操作一些用户的隐私信息,诸如密码,帐户密钥等数据时,往往需要加密后可以在网上传输.这时,需要一些高效地,简单易用的加密算法加密数据,然后把加... OwenZhang Golang与对称加密 DES(Data Encryption Standard)数据加密标准,是目前最为流行的加密算法之一 DES是一种使用密钥加密的 … Webpackage sha256: import ("crypto" "crypto/internal/boring" "encoding/binary" "errors" "hash") func init() {crypto.RegisterHash(crypto.SHA224, New224) …
Webconfig.go go.mod main.go operations.go README.md checksum Utility to store length, sha1, sha256 hashes of files in dedicated "database" (actually just a JSON file) to verify it later as a part of consistency check with automatic new file indexing. Usage Utility to verify files consistency with length, SHA1 and SHA256 Usage: checksum [FLAG]...
WebOct 21, 2024 · To do this, we must take the encrypted string we received from the previous code block, Li5E8RFcV/EPZY/neyCXQYjrfa/atA==, and decrypt it by adding the following functions to the encrypt.go file: func Decode(s string) []byte { data, err := base64.StdEncoding.DecodeString(s) if err != nil { panic(err) } return data } the sign expressWebAug 3, 2024 · For SHA-256 I found the following: http://www.heliontech.com/downloads/fast_hash_asic_datasheet.pdf It appears to me that the device is performing hashes quickly, and not in parallel. If so, they claim that they can achieve an SHA-256 rate of 2327 Mbps. This is an ASIC implementation as you requested. my toaster twitterWebsha256-simd. Accelerate SHA256 computations in pure Go using AVX512, SHA Extensions for x86 and ARM64 for ARM. On AVX512 it provides an up to 8x improvement (over 3 … my toastercoombsWebOct 21, 2024 · To do this, we must take the encrypted string we received from the previous code block, Li5E8RFcV/EPZY/neyCXQYjrfa/atA==, and decrypt it by adding the following … my to yearsWebI've used the common sha256sum program to get a canonical hash of the data but while trying do the same thing in Go I have been unable to get the same hash. I originally … my toba weatherWebGo Modules知识点. 在 《网络工程师的Golang之路--基础篇》 里讲到过,包(package)是Go语言最基本的管理单位,它是多个Go源码的集合。. 在Go Modules诞生之前,Go语言的各种模块都是以包来组织的,一个Go语言的项目包含一个根目录和一个(或多个)子目录,项 … my toaster no longer glows redWebSource file src/crypto/sha256/ sha256.go ... Use of this source code is governed by a BSD-style 3 // license that can be found in the LICENSE file. 4 5 // Package sha256 … the sign esentepe hotel \u0026 ski center